May 6th, 2025 (this Position Is Subject to Close Once a Qualified Pool of Applications Has Been Obtained) Overview of Position / Department The Aurora City Attorney's Office Is Seeking an Experienced Water Court Litigator to Join Its Growing Team of Talented Legal Professionals. the Individual Will Represent the City of Aurora and Its Utility Enterprise, Aurora Water, in Colorado Water Court Litigation. the Most Frequently Filed Matters Include Diligence, Statements of Opposition, Appropriative Claims for Direct Flow and Storage Rights, Exchanges, and Adjudication of Changes of Water Rights from Irrigation to Municipal Use. the Individuals Will Be Expected to Handle Trials as Lead Counsel in Colorado Water Court Divisions 1, 2, and 5. the Individual Will Have Ownership of The Cases and Assist Aurora Water with Legal Matters. the Individual May Also Advise Aurora Water on Day-To-Day Operations, Adjudication of Water Rights, Ditch Company Holdings, Water Quality Matters, and Legislation. the Position Will Be Classified as Either an Assistant City Attorney or A Senior Assistant City Attorney, Depending on The Candidate's Experience and Qualifications. Primary Duties & Responsibilities:
Serves as Lead Counsel and In Assisting Roles in All Aspects of Water Court Litigation, Including Preparation of Pleadings; Responses and Objections; Handling Water Court Hearings; Taking and Defending Depositions; Securing Experts; Interviewing Witnesses; Updating Clients; and Representing Aurora Water at Trial Serves as Lead Counsel and In Assisting Roles in A Variety of Colorado Water Court Litigation from Preparation to Trial and Including Drafting Briefs/motions, Oral Arguments, and Appeals Performs Legal Research and Can Succinctly Draft Persuasive Pleadings, Informative Memoranda, and Audience-Appropriate Correspondence Advises and Consults with Aurora Water Staff on Legal Matters
  • Determining the Nature of Legal Problems and Counseling Based on Legal Expertise and Experience Acts as Legal Counsel to Aurora Water, Including Providing Legal Advice on Water Rights, Ditch Company Governance, Acquisitions, Intergovernmental Agreements, Legislation, Drafting Ordinances and Resolutions Review and Provide Feedback on Proposed Legislation that Affects Aurora Water and Its Water Rights and Service Represents Aurora Water in Administrative Hearings and Rulemakings Provides Legal Counsel to Various Boards and Commissions Performs Direct Legal Service on A Variety of Matters Concerning And/or Related to The Charter, Ordinances, or Rules and Regulations of The City Responds to Requests from Aurora Water Staff and Members of City Council and Presents Information During City Council Meetings and Executive Sessions Performs Other Related Duties as Assigned This Job Description Is Not Designed to Cover All Activities, Duties, or Responsibilities that Are Required of The Employee.
